Output edda1866f35595597140d285b0144bba823d69d2042d1b75c9c8c24f626bf545:0
- value
- 514954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376ceb99321f57750bb939faa6d46032820e1 OP_EQUAL
- address
- 3BMEXsGu7Rg8Py1h8M3Lj4bnhqVRtZt6wK
- transaction
- edda1866f35595597140d285b0144bba823d69d2042d1b75c9c8c24f626bf545
- spent
- true